Fonction EndPage (wingdi.h)
La fonction EndPage avertit l’appareil que l’application a terminé l’écriture dans une page. Cette fonction est généralement utilisée pour diriger le pilote de périphérique vers une nouvelle page.
Syntaxe
int EndPage(
[in] HDC hdc
);
Paramètres
[in] hdc
Handle dans le contexte de l’appareil pour le travail d’impression.
Valeur retournée
Si la fonction réussit, la valeur de retour est supérieure à zéro.
Si la fonction échoue, la valeur de retour est inférieure ou égale à zéro.
Remarques
Lorsqu’une page d’un fichier en pool dépasse environ 350 Mo, il se peut qu’elle ne parvient pas à imprimer et qu’elle n’envoie pas de message d’erreur. Par exemple, cela peut se produire lors de l’impression de fichiers EMF volumineux. La limite de taille de page dépend de nombreux facteurs, notamment la quantité de mémoire virtuelle disponible, la quantité de mémoire allouée par les processus appelants et la quantité de fragmentation dans le tas de processus.
Exemples
Pour obtenir un exemple de programme qui utilise cette fonction, consultez Guide pratique pour imprimer à l’aide de l’API d’impression GDI.
Configuration requise
Client minimal pris en charge | Windows 2000 Professionnel [applications de bureau uniquement] |
Serveur minimal pris en charge | Windows 2000 Server [applications de bureau uniquement] |
Plateforme cible | Windows |
En-tête | wingdi.h (inclure Windows.h) |
Bibliothèque | Gdi32.lib |
DLL | Gdi32.dll |